Nonsuch Park In the 1530s Henry VIII embarked on what is said to be the grandest of all of his vanity tasks. The town of Cuddington was entirely dismantled and its area came Nonsuch Palace, a symbol for the power of the Tudor empire.
The royal residence was knocked down in the 17th century, and although no trace makes it through in the parkland, interiors have actually wound up at the British Gallery and Loseley Hall in Guildford. In the center of the 18th century the separate Nonsuch Mansion increased on the east side of the park. Source: Bodies/ FlickrWandle Route The River Wandle is a chalk stream that increases in Croydon, Carshalton and Beddington and travels with Sutton, Merton and finally Wandsworth where it joins the Thames. You can adhere to the training course of the river from Croydon to the mouth on the 12.5-mile Wandle Path, which gets in an inordinate quantity of parks as it twists with South West London.
The method is preserved by a team constituting the three major boroughs that the river courses through, and this has published a map and description online.
